Introduction
As the autonomous vehicle industry accelerates toward a driverless future, one critical challenge remains: how to efficiently and reliably charge a fleet of robotaxis without human intervention. Dutch-American company Rocsys has stepped up with a solution that promises to redefine depot operations. Their newly unveiled M1 system—dubbed the world’s first hands-free charging solution for multiple bays—aims to eliminate manual plug-in entirely, while a fresh $13 million funding round fuels global deployment plans.

What Is the Rocsys M1 System?
The M1 is an overhead-mounted charging unit designed specifically for robotaxi depots. Instead of requiring a human driver or attendant to connect a cable, the M1 uses a robotic arm that automatically aligns with a vehicle’s charging port. The system can serve up to 10 parking bays from a single unit, moving seamlessly from one robotaxi to the next based on fleet scheduling or charge priority.
How It Works
When a robotaxi enters the depot, the M1’s vision system identifies the vehicle’s precise position and model. A robotic gantry glides overhead, lowers a connector onto the car’s charge port, and initiates charging. Once complete, the connector retracts, and the unit moves to the next bay—all without human touch. This hands-free approach eliminates the need for attendants, reduces wear on cables, and minimizes safety risks.
Funding and Growth Plans
Rocsys announced a $13 million Series A extension, bringing the company’s total funding to $56 million. The fresh capital will support scaling the M1 system across North America and Europe, with initial deployments expected to begin in 2027. The company plans to partner with major automakers and robotaxi operators to integrate the system into new depot designs.

Key Advantages of Hands-Free Charging
- Efficiency: A single M1 unit can manage up to 10 bays, reducing the number of chargers needed and optimizing depot space.
- Safety: No cables on the ground eliminates tripping hazards and reduces electrical risks.
- Scalability: The system can be retrofitted into existing depots or integrated into new builds, making it adaptable for different fleet sizes.
- Future-proof: Designed to work with various vehicle models and charging standards, the M1 can evolve as robotaxi technology advances.
Market Context and Competition
Several companies are developing wireless or robotic charging systems, but Rocsys differentiates itself with a multi-bay overhead design that doesn’t require vehicles to park with millimeter precision. Competitors like WiTricity focus on static wireless charging, which often demands exact alignment. The M1’s adaptive robotic arm can compensate for parking variations, making it more practical for real-world depot operations.

Furthermore, the $13 million extension signals investor confidence in Rocsys’s path to commercialization. With $56 million total funding, the company is well-positioned to pilot projects with leading robotaxi operators before the 2027 target.
Challenges and Considerations
While the M1 offers clear benefits, deployment will require overcoming regulatory hurdles and standardization across different EV models. Depot layouts also need to accommodate the overhead gantry, which may demand ceiling height modifications. Rocsys has stated they are working closely with automakers to ensure compatibility and ease of installation.
